Eric is bugging me to post some of my design ideas. I didn't find much time over the weekend, but now I'm in class, so I have lots of time.

I'd like the back wall of New World to be painted with this picture of Bruce Lee (go to the extended entry to take a look), except with a few changes. 1) I'd like the door to be Bruce's wide open mouth. Naturally this will mean that the image needs to be manipulated a bit, but I don't think that should be a big problem. 2) I'd like a red slip-n-slide to be coming out of Bruce's mouth (the door). This way, characters can be spit out of his mouth with a gush of water/saliva. 3) I'd like the dragon's eyes to be television screens so that I could change the eye positions and make them light up with flaming fury when certain things happened onstage. 4) Bruce's teeth would be a giant, nutcracker-like lever thing. Someone backstage could control it so that Bruce could talk or bite at different characters. This would be especially funny if (when) Bruce bites his tongue. Imagine with me for a moment: some character shoots out of Bruce's mouth along with some mouthy juices, the dragons' eyes light up with fury, bruce chomps down but misses the character, Bruce bites his tongue, pained noises come from backstage, the dragons' eyes light up with more fury, fire shoots out from everywhere. It'll be great.
